Title: ShiYong Chen: Innovator in Energy Absorption Verification Technology
Introduction
ShiYong Chen is a prominent inventor based in Hefei, China. He has made significant contributions to the field of direct-current high-voltage surge suppression. His innovative work focuses on developing devices that enhance the performance and reliability of energy absorption systems.
Latest Patents
ShiYong Chen holds a patent for a "Distributed capacitance energy absorption verification device." This device is designed to simulate and verify the performance of energy absorption systems in high-voltage applications. The device includes a direct-current high-voltage generator, a high-voltage switch, a high-voltage capacitor bank, an isolation transformer, an energy absorption device, and a high-voltage sphere gap short-circuit switch. The high-voltage capacitor bank simulates distributed capacitance, while the sphere gap switch simulates short-circuit faults, allowing for accurate performance verification. The advantages of this device include adjustable verification voltage, adjustable pulse capacitor bank capacity, and quantitative analysis, making it a reliable tool for evaluating energy absorption devices during their design and manufacturing processes.
